    The Red Chord History

    The Red Chord is a metalcore band that emerged from the vibrant music scene of Boston in 1999. Founded by vocalist Guy Kozowyk, guitarist Mike McKenzie, bassist Brian Jones, and drummer Derek Kerswill, the band carved out a niche for themselves in the heavy music genre with their relentless sound that blends elements of death metal, grindcore, and hardcore punk. The band's debut album, 'Fused Together in Revolving Doors,' released in 2002, showcased their aggressive style and technical prowess, quickly earning them recognition in the underground metal scene. Over the years, they released critically acclaimed albums like 'Clients' (2006) and 'Prey for Eyes' (2007), which further solidified their position in the heavy music world. Their music often features complex song structures, intricate guitar work, and a mix of growled and screamed vocals, drawing influences from various metal subgenres. The Red Chord's reputation as a formidable live act has also been integral to their success, as they dedicate themselves to delivering high-energy performances at concerts across the globe. With a strong affinity for touring, they have played with notable bands such as Killswitch Engage and As I Lay Dying, further exposing them to larger audiences and building a devoted fanbase.
